Picocyanobacteria are cyanobacteria that are part of the picoplankton, which is the fraction of plankton composed by cells between 0.2 and 2 μm.[1] Picocyanobacteria comprise the smallest photoautotrophs.[2]
Freshwater picocyanobacteria genera include Synechococcus, Cyanobium, and Synechocystis,[3] and marine picocyanobacteria genera are represented primarily by Synechococcus and Prochlorococcus.[4]
